I lived in a heritage hotel for a little while, & got to talking about the owner about it; a heritage property has super-strict guidelines about repairs, getting approval for changes- all the way down to, not just paint, but the colour combinations of the paint have to be accurate to the period - they have to keep the stained glass panel in the hotel in good repair, because it's a special feature (& it would cost a bomb to repair, were it damaged or broken) & the staircases need to be maintained, as they are original. There are only a handful of places in Queensland that sell heritage-quality fittings & paints, & should they be out- they'd have to ship in things from other state suppliers - a person shouldn't take on heritage property without having a deep understanding & love for the concept. Once something is heritage-listed, it doesn't matter if you 'own' it or not - you've become its' guardian, to care for & maintain it- not its' owner, to tear it down if you no longer like the look of it....

The US also went through a horrible period in the 50s to 70s in the name of “urban renewal.” It replaced historic architecture and walkable neighborhoods with buildings surrounded by parking lots and highways that cut through ripped apart communities. A solid percentage of it was directed intentionally at displacing minority communities. It has had a lasting legacy neighborhoods communities and neighborhoods to this day.

@@OcarinaSapphr- no, to get a house on the historical register in US you have to apply and show that the house has historical or architectural significance. Most homeowners don’t want their house designated because it limits what remodels can be done but I’ve seen a lot of older family members get the house designated before leaving it in their will. It becomes a way to preserve a family home. Also, yes, any real estate agency can sell a historical home and some even end up going up for auction
